Off the top of my head, the quickies of the past were Holding, and the WI trio. I heard a lot about them, and saw them bowl as well. They were pretty quick and dominated others at the time.

Waqar Younis was another. Surprised that his name wasn't mentioned here. He touched the 90's.

Mohammad Zahid was reportedly faster than Akthar. He took 11 wickets in his debut match. Too bad his injury ruled him out.

Presently, Bond leads for me, trailing him is Lee, and then Sami :p

wikipedia said:
Sami is one of the world's quickest bowlers, capable of delivering the ball in excess of 150 km/h. He has been recorded at speeds of 157 km/h, making him after Brett Lee and Shaun Tait of Australia and team mate Shoaib Akhtar the world's quickest bowler. Despite speed and boyish good looks and being able to swing the ball successfully, Sami has disappointed. He has not displayed the control of line and length, and the consistency needed to be successful at the highest level.
